At the moment I weigh 163 pound (am skinny fat) and do 3 full body workouts per week (Mon, Wed, Fri) and 3 cardio sessions (Tue, Thur, Sat) - I did try a split routine but didnt really notice any gains but since moving to the full body I'm noticing things getting bigger in a good way.
Anyway, thought to give some background in case this helps, my goal is to get into say 12% BF and then start to add some muscle, I'm on 1758 cals per day (I eat the same meals so I know it's the same all the time, it's just easier and I really want to get into shape) and I've been working on a macro split of..
carbs = 40%
fats = 20%
pro = 40%
... now I'm loosing fat nicely and seem to be putting on a little muscle at the same time so in one way I'm thinking if it aint broke dont fix it, however I'm reading a lot of people on here say things like 1.2g or 1.5g of protein per pound of bodyweight which would be...
1.2 = 195g
1.5 = 244g
... but with my cals and 40% protein I'm getting 123g - do you think I should increase protein to either 195/244g ? and if so what's better to reduce, the carbs I think ? I've also plan to do a 2 week carb refeed, that's next week.
